On Tue, Nov 6, 2018 at 6:23 AM Tom Lane <tgl@sss.pgh.pa.us> wrote:
> Alvaro Herrera <alvherre@2ndquadrant.com> writes:
> > On 2018-Nov-04, Thomas Munro wrote:
> >> Here's a patch to add Windows support by supplying
> >> src/backend/port/win32/pread.c.  Thoughts?
>
> > Hmm, so how easy is to detect that somebody runs read/write on fds where
> > pread/pwrite have occurred?  I guess for data files it's easy to detect
> > since you'd quickly end up with corrupted files, but what about other
> > kinds of files?  I wonder if we should be worrying about using this
> > interface somewhere other than fd.c and forgetting about the limitation.
>
> Yeah.  I think the patch as presented is OK; it uses pread/pwrite only
> inside fd.c, which is a reasonably non-leaky abstraction.  But there's
> definitely a hazard of somebody submitting a patch that depends on
> using pread/pwrite elsewhere, and then that maybe not working.
>
> What I suggest is that we *not* try to make this a completely transparent
> substitute.  Instead, make the functions exported by src/port/ be
> "pg_pread" and "pg_pwrite", and inside fd.c we'd write something like
>
> #ifdef HAVE_PREAD
> #define pg_pread pread
> #endif
>
> and then refer to pg_pread/pg_pwrite in the body of that file.  That
> way, if someone refers to pread and expects standard functionality
> from it, they'll get a failure on platforms not supporting it.

OK.  But since we're using this from both fd.c and xlog.c, I put that
into src/include/port.h.

> FWIW, I tested the given patches on HPUX 10.20; they compiled cleanly
> and pass the core regression tests.

Thanks.  I also tested the replacements by temporarily hacking my
configure script to look for the wrong function name:

-ac_fn_c_check_func "$LINENO" "pread" "ac_cv_func_pread"
+ac_fn_c_check_func "$LINENO" "preadx" "ac_cv_func_pread"

-ac_fn_c_check_func "$LINENO" "pwrite" "ac_cv_func_pwrite"
+ac_fn_c_check_func "$LINENO" "pwritex" "ac_cv_func_pwrite"
